Add 42/8 and 6/45
1st number: 5 2/8, 2nd number: 6/45
42/8 + 6/45 is 323/60.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 8 and 45 is 360
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 360 - For the 1st fraction, since 8 × 45 = 360,
42/8 = 42 × 45/8 × 45 = 1890/360 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 45 × 8 = 360,
6/45 = 6 × 8/45 × 8 = 48/360 - Add the two like fractions:
1890/360 + 48/360 = 1890 + 48/360 = 1938/360 - 1938/360 simplified gives 323/60
- So, 42/8 + 6/45 = 323/60
